The 1954 film Crossed Swords (originally titled Il Maestro di Don Giovanni) is a historical swashbuckling adventure that serves as a fascinating snapshot of Hollywood icon Errol Flynn’s late-career transition. Directed by Milton Krims, this Italian-American co-production stars Flynn alongside international beauty Gina Lollobrigida, offering a lighthearted, comedic take on the classic adventurer archetype. Movie Overview and Plot
Set in the Duchy of Sidona in early modern Italy, the story follows Renzo (Flynn), a world-weary adventurer and mentor to Raniero (Cesare Danova), the son of the local Duke. Upon their return to Sidona, they find the duchy in turmoil due to a treacherous counselor named Pavoncello, who aims to seize power by forcing a law that requires all bachelors to marry or face imprisonment.
The narrative blends courtly intrigue with Flynn’s trademark "window-jumping" escapades. While Renzo attempts to avoid the marriage law, he eventually uncovers Pavoncello’s scheme to overthrow the Duke. The film culminates in an energetic uprising where the women of Sidona help the protagonists defeat Pavoncello’s mercenary army. Cast and Production
Errol Flynn as Renzo: Reprising a role similar to his earlier Don Juan, Flynn portrays a hero who is slightly jaded and able to laugh at his own reputation as a womaniser.
Gina Lollobrigida as Francesca: The Duke’s daughter, who provides the romantic spark for Flynn’s character.
Jack Cardiff's Cinematography: Renowned cinematographer Jack Cardiff captured the film in full color, utilizing real Italian palaces and castles to provide a lavish visual backdrop. Watching "Crossed Swords" 1954 on OK.ru

The 1954 film Crossed Swords (also known by its Italian title, Il Maestro di Don Giovanni) is a historical swashbuckling adventure starring Errol Flynn and Gina Lollobrigida. Directed by Milton Krims, this Italian-American co-production was filmed at the legendary Cinecittà Studios in Rome.
If you are looking for this specific film on OK.ru, you can find digital uploads of it under its English or Spanish title (Espadas cruzadas). Movie Highlights
The Plot: Set in the Duchy of Sidona, the story follows Renzo (Errol Flynn), a world-weary womanizer, and his friend Raniero (Cesare Danova). Upon their return home, they face a new law requiring men to marry or face prison—leading to a series of comedic escapes, duels, and a romance with the Duke's daughter, Francesca (Gina Lollobrigida).
A "Late" Flynn Performance: Made toward the end of Flynn’s career, the film is often viewed as a tongue-in-cheek self-parody of his earlier roles like Don Juan. While his athleticism was declining, critics note he still maintained his famous "twinkle in the eye" and magnetic charm.
Visuals: The film is praised for its lush Pathecolor cinematography by Jack Cardiff and its use of authentic Italian castles and palaces as backdrops. Quick Facts Runtime: Approximately 86 minutes. Genre: Swashbuckler / Comedy / Adventure. Key Cast: Errol Flynn as Renzo Gina Lollobrigida as Francesca Nadia Gray as Fulvia Cesare Danova as Raniero
